According to the public record, 34, Leyland Drive, Northampton is a mid-century freehold house with 871 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 248 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 34, Leyland Drive, Northampton is £243,749 and the estimated rental value is £1,290 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 34, Leyland Drive, Northampton is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£255,937 and a rental value of £1,354 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£226,687 and a rental value of £1,199 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 34 Leyland Drive Northampton has decreased by an estimated £821 (0.3%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£20 per month (1.5%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.3%.
